For the Half Roasted Chicken

Method

Cooking Instructions

1

Prepare the Chicken

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). In a bowl, mix turmeric, olive oil, minced garlic, lemon juice, salt, and black pepper. Rub this mixture all over the half chicken, making sure to get under the skin.

2

Roast the Chicken

Place the chicken skin-side up on a roasting pan. Roast in the preheated oven for about 40-45 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C) and the skin is golden brown.

3

Prepare the Rice

While the chicken is roasting, rinse the basmati rice under cold water until the water runs clear. In a pot, bring 2 cups of water to a boil. Add the rinsed rice and salt, reduce the heat to low, cover, and simmer for 15 minutes. Remove from heat and let it sit covered for 5 minutes.

4

Cook the Spring Vegetables

In a pan, he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il over medium heat. Add the asparagus, zucchini, and cherry tomatoes. Season with salt and black pepper. Sauté for about 7-10 minutes, or until the vegetables are tender but still crisp.

5

Serve

Fluff the rice with a fork and serve it on plates. Place the roasted chicken and sautéed vegetables on top. Enjoy your Half Roasted Chicken a la Turmeric!
